The Thin Man (1934)


Listen Later

Today Matt & Todd discuss the 1934 comedy-mystery movie: The Thin Man.

A wildly successful film, spawning several sequels over 92 years ago, it still sparkles with as much charm as it did on release.

Based on a Novel by Dashiell Hammett (of Sam Spade fame), the incredible cast is anchored by William Powell and Myrna Loy as Nick and Nora Charles in a fairly middling mystery that is carried by two of the most engaging characters you might ever see. The mystery itself is not one of the best, but you should expect to see an effortless and timeless performance.


An infectious cast, leads a great film, wrapped around an OK mystery in: The Thin Man.
